Pet care experience

Hello, I'm Marjorie! Dogs have always been a part of my family. I'm one of those annoying people on the street who just HAS to say hi to your dog when you're trying to mind your own business and walk them. They are so special, sweet and they truly make our lives better. In the past, I have worked as a full-time dog walker. I have owned dogs my whole life and currently have two dogs. Tessie, an 8 year old Cattle Dog Mix and Norman, a 5 year old yellow lab. While they are best friends, they're always open to making new ones! We love hikes, swimming and fetch. Depending on your location and your pups preferences, I could take your pup for a leashed walk out your front door or drive to a wooded trail or beach for more adventure. I could bring one or both my dogs for playtime or socialization if you request, or leave them behind! I also have a fenced in yard where they could come hang out for a couple hours, like a play date if you wanted more than just a walk/short visit. I'm flexible to fit your pups needs. I absolutely adore dogs and they deserve to have the best day, every day.
